Finance Review Summary — Headcount Plan FY Next, Brindale Group

For branch managers: the draft plan adds eleven roles across the Ostermead and Quillford branches, weighted toward service engineers. Back-office growth is frozen pending the Larkspur automation rollout. Contractor spend must fall 8% to fund the new posts. Submit revised branch forecasts by the 14th. One sensitive assumption underpinning these figures is set out below.

management briefing: Headcount on the Belix team goes from 60 to 93 by the end of November. Gross margin on Belix came in at 23 percent against a plan of 47 percent.

## Moving crons to Wispflow

Welcome to the rotation! We're mid-migration from plain crontabs to the Wispflow engine, so some jobs exist in both places. Rule of thumb: if it has a Wispflow DAG, the crontab entry is dead weight and safe to ignore. If a job fires twice or not at all, check the migration tracker first. Still stuck? Ping the workflow guild mailbox.

alerts address for kafof-bagag: kasael@olvarqdyn.corp

**Action item (PM-214, Coldvault archival):** Automate archiving of cold storage buckets older than the retention cutoff. Manual sweeps missed two regions last quarter and blew the storage budget. Owner: infra rotation. Sweep cadence, batch size, and age thresholds must be config-driven, not hardcoded, so on-call can tune under load. Dry-run mode required before first prod run. Proposed defaults for review at sync are below.

limits module of fahog-kahop:
CAPS = {
    "fraeth": 189,
    "drumir": 842,
}